Noro Okunoshima is a soft self-striping single ply silk, wool, angora, and mohair blend yarn that creates beautifully colorful accessories, sweaters, blankets and any other project your imagination can dream up. Okunoshima works up at a gauge very similar to that of Noro Silk Garden and can be used as a substitute. Important note, it comes in big 100 gram skeins - yey! - so keep this in mind when substituting for Silk Garden (you would need half as many skeins of Okunoshima).

Fiber Content: 35% Silk, 28% Wool, 20% Angora, 17% Mohair.

Yardage: Approximately 242 yards of yarn in each 100 gram skein.

Knitting Gauge: Approximately 4-5 stitches to an inch on U.S. size 7-9 needles (4.5-5.5mm).

Crochet Gauge: Approximately 2.75-3.5 sc to an inch on hook size 7-I9.

Weight: Light Worsted-Worsted.

Care: Hand wash in cold water with gentle detergent/wool wash.  Do not wring, lay flat to dry. Alternatively dry clean.
